u/SylvanDragoon 19h ago

I wasn't the one who brought up Terraria in the first place, I just played a lot of it with my son.

And tbf to Terraria the first NPC you get is literally called the guide and can show you every single crafting recipe in the game + gives you hints about where to look and what to do to progress. It's entirely possible to beat a first time playthrough without ever looking at the wiki, and multiple people have done it.

It's just that a lot of people ignore or misunderstand The Guide, or forget to ever check him.

But literally the only things you need the wiki for are really niche and specific mechanics like how exactly fishing power is calculated or how monsters spawn. Everything else is 100% not that hard to figure out as long as you check in with the guide regular and show him any new items you find that say material in the description. And they recently made him even more obvious and user friendly.

Compared to a lot of modern games it may seem difficult to impossible to figure out, but compared to some of the obscure crap in really old games it's a cakewalk.

u/SylvanDragoon 17h ago

Honestly you're doing very well for the level you're at, and the stages get a lot harder the more you progress. For reference the best I really ever see if people roughly around 200 player levels behind the zobos levels on the map.

So, if the zobos are level 800 generally the best I see is a lvl 600 player, maaaaaaaaaybe level 550-590ish but it's very rare.

There just comes a point where even if you match the elements and have a great formation the stats on the zobos are just gonna be too much for you to overcome.

It gets easier to manage multiple lanes of the same element as well when you tier up your Tatari, especially if you choose wisely. Like the fire hound will get a larger hit box when it attacks, and the salamander and fox have better AoE, the Ashlarva will also help by healing up to two extra frontliners and I believe also damaging stuff that is in range to melee them, etc.

It may also help you to move your tiger to the middle row where it will still do some decent tanking when it teleports up, but it will also get a chance to heal itself some while the zobos are attacking the second Tatari in that column. If you're lucky it may even teleport back in before the dps dies, essentially giving you a whole extra frontliner.

Maybe even place your tiger in the middle column, second row, with the intention to use it as a tank and the Ashlarva to the left of it so it will have some help healing back up before returning to the fight. Mantis is really good and can hit enemies even with the tiger teleporting in front of it, so you may be able to place the squirrel in the bottom row middle column behind those two. This way it will support your other lanes primarily and allow you to place more ranged firepower on the right hand side to help that lane survive.

Maybe try to fox in column to the left of mid so it helps support that lane as well with its AoE, and then the hound and salamander in the far right, possibly with another AoE damage dealer like fumekit if your middle lane starts to have problems?

But basically place stuff like fumekit and the squirrel in lanes that aren't having problems and it usually works out better, and try to put the tiger behind someone else so it gets a chance to heal.

And if none of that works, well, come back after you've gained 15-20+ levels or evolved some Tatari, sometimes there is just a hard limit on how far you can go until you do so.
